**Q: Why did my request get a 429 from the Tollgate gateway?**

Tollgate enforces per-service token buckets: 200 requests/minute default, bursts up to 50. Limits are keyed on the calling service identity, not IP. If you're reviewing code that retries on 429, check it honors the Retry-After header and backs off exponentially — hammering the gateway triggers a temporary ban. Custom limits require a quota entry in the gateway config repo, approved by the platform team. For quota increases or disputes, email the gateway owners at the address below.

escalation mailbox, fahaf-bajep: druael@lumiccorp.internal

# Service Accounts: String Extraction

The `extract-i18n` script pulls translatable strings from all Bramblewick repos and pushes them to the Glossa service. It runs under the `i18n-extractor` service account. Do not run it under your personal account; Glossa rate-limits individual users aggressively. The account has write access to the staging catalog only. Set the token in your shell before invoking the script. The current staging token is below.

API key for kahap-kafog: zpat15_6qzxZ7YR8aDwjmp

Handover — night shift, Larkspur Annex. While the main Fennick House lobby is under renovation, all staff enter through the annex side door off the loading yard. The motion lights are on a timer; the switch override is behind the first pillar. Patrol rounds stay the same, hourly. The side door keypad takes the usual night code.

staff pass of fajof-fawif = bdg-ES-2